Combining a walking lunge with a high knee drive between steps adds a dynamic, coordination-heavy element to a standard lunge, working the hip flexors and quads through a fuller range than either movement alone. It's more of a conditioning and mobility drill than a max-strength exercise. Keep the torso upright through both the lunge and the knee drive rather than leaning forward to generate momentum.

How to Do the Walking High Knees Lunge

  1. Stand with your feet hip-width apart.
  2. Lift your right knee up toward your chest as high as you can while balancing on your left leg.
  3. Step forward with your right foot and lower your body into a lunge position, bending both knees to about a 90-degree angle.
  4. Push off with your right foot and bring your left knee up toward your chest.
  5. Step forward with your left foot and lower your body into a lunge position.
  6. Continue alternating legs and lunging forward, keeping your core engaged and maintaining a steady pace.
  7. Execute the desired number of reps with smooth cadence and consistent focus on the cardiovascular system.
